#3b3cf1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b3cf1 is composed of 23.1% red, 23.5%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.5% cyan, 75.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 239.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 58.8%. #3b3cf1 color hex could be obtained by blending #7678ff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3b3cf1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b3cf1 has RGB values of R:59, G:60,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3882225.
